Understanding Your Rent Renewal Letter Sample

A Rent Renewal Letter Sample is a formal document used by landlords to offer a tenant the option to extend their current lease agreement or by tenants to request an extension. It serves as an official record of the proposed terms for the renewed tenancy, ensuring that both landlord and tenant are on the same page regarding the future of the rental property. The importance of having a clear and detailed renewal letter cannot be overstated, as it helps to avoid disputes and maintain a positive landlord-tenant relationship.

  • Key components typically include:
  • Tenant's name(s) and property address.
  • Original lease start and end dates.
  • Proposed new lease term (e.g., another year, month-to-month).
  • Any changes to the rent amount or other fees.
  • Deadlines for acceptance or rejection.
  • Information on how to proceed with signing the new lease.

Here’s a look at what a typical renewal letter might cover:

  1. Notification of Renewal Option: Clearly states that the lease is nearing its end and offers the tenant the chance to renew.
  2. Proposed New Terms: Details any adjustments to rent, lease duration, or other conditions.
  3. Action Required: Specifies what the tenant needs to do, by when, and how to do it.

Landlord Offering Renewal: Standard Rent Renewal Letter Sample

Subject: Lease Renewal Offer - [Property Address]

Dear [Tenant Name(s)],

This letter is to formally offer you the opportunity to renew your lease agreement for the property located at [Property Address]. Your current lease is set to expire on [Current Lease End Date].

We have valued you as a tenant and would be pleased to continue our tenancy. We are offering a renewal for a term of [New Lease Term, e.g., twelve (12) months], commencing on [New Lease Start Date] and expiring on [New Lease End Date].

The monthly rent for the renewed lease term will be [New Monthly Rent Amount]. All other terms and conditions of your current lease agreement will remain in full effect, unless otherwise specified.

Please indicate your decision to renew by signing and returning a copy of this letter, along with the executed [New Lease Agreement Document Name, if separate], to us by [Response Deadline Date]. If we do not receive your confirmation by this date, we will assume you do not wish to renew and will begin marketing the property.

Should you have any questions or wish to discuss this further, please do not hesitate to contact us at [Landlord Phone Number] or [Landlord Email Address].

Sincerely,

[Landlord Name/Property Management Company]

Rent Renewal Letter Sample for Month-to-Month Option

Subject: Lease Renewal Options - [Property Address]

Dear [Tenant Name(s)],

As your current lease agreement for [Property Address] is approaching its expiration on [Current Lease End Date], we wanted to present you with your renewal options.

We are offering two renewal possibilities:

  1. Fixed Term Renewal: You may renew your lease for another [Fixed Term Length, e.g., twelve (12) months] term, beginning [New Lease Start Date] at a monthly rent of [Fixed Term Rent Amount].
  2. Month-to-Month Tenancy: Alternatively, you may transition to a month-to-month tenancy, starting on [New Lease Start Date]. The monthly rent for a month-to-month arrangement will be [Month-to-Month Rent Amount]. This option offers more flexibility but allows for rent adjustments with 30 days' notice.

Please inform us of your preferred option by [Response Deadline Date]. We look forward to hearing from you.

Sincerely,

[Landlord Name/Property Management Company]

Rent Renewal Letter Sample for Lease Termination Clause Reminder

Subject: Reminder: Lease Expiration and Renewal Options - [Property Address]

Dear [Tenant Name(s)],

This letter serves as a friendly reminder that your current lease agreement for the property at [Property Address] will expire on [Current Lease End Date].

As per the terms of your lease, if you intend to vacate the property, you are required to provide [Number] days' written notice prior to the lease expiration. If you do not provide this notice, your lease may automatically convert to a month-to-month tenancy under the terms outlined in your original agreement.

We are happy to discuss the possibility of renewing your lease for another fixed term should you wish to stay. Please let us know your intentions by [Response Deadline Date] so we can make the necessary arrangements or provide you with the appropriate notice to vacate form.

We value your tenancy and want to ensure this transition is as smooth as possible.

Sincerely,

[Landlord Name/Property Management Company]
